Mr. Hills: Coach of All-American Athletes

Remy Terranova

As many already know, Mr. Hills has greatly impacted Portledge School by being a fantastic teacher, mentor, and coach. One of the many impactful contributions he has made during his many years at Portledge is coaching the Boys’ Varsity Lacrosse team. Through this role, he has helped countless students grow not only as athletes, but also as individuals. The Portledge Lacrosse program has been so strong that it has produced 8 All-American Lacrosse players, 7 of whom Hills coached. To be selected as an All-American, you must be an exceptional high school lacrosse player. Selected athletes attend an elite showcase event that highlights top talent and significantly increases their visibility to college coaches during the recruitment process. These players all went above and beyond and attended great colleges to pursue their academic and athletic goals. Two of them went to play for Hamilton College, and others went to Roanoke College, Yale University, West Point Academy, Hobart and William Smith College, and Ohio Wesleyan University. In our conversation about these outstanding players and students, Mr. Hills stated, “Each of these young men had a tremendous impact on the development of lacrosse at Portledge, and coaching them helped me learn how individual and team success is based on hard work, dedication, and perseverance.” Overall, Mr. Hills remains the core foundation of Portledge athletics, especially the Boys’ Varsity Lacrosse program, as he has helped many athletes achieve incredible accomplishments through his coaching.
